Ticket: Formula sandbox vault locked — Quillbase eval service. User-supplied formulas run inside the Hexcell sandbox; its policy bundle lives in a sealed vault that relocked after Friday's restart. Contractor task: unseal the vault, reload the sandbox allowlist, and confirm untrusted formulas still can't reach the filesystem shim. Do not disable sandboxing to work around this — that's a hard no. Steps are in the Hexcell runbook. To unseal, use the recovery passphrase shown directly beneath this ticket body.

recovery phrase for yahap-faduf: sorion-kasath-briath-gorius-ulaael-zorvan-aldiel-quenwyn-casdor-framir-julwyn-novvan-zorox

Finance Review Summary — Northvale Expansion

The Northvale expansion is tracking under budget but behind schedule. Fit-out of the Daleport branch is complete; Errickson site delayed six weeks by permitting. Revenue ramp assumptions hold: breakeven projected month nine. Branch managers should hold hiring to the approved headcount of twelve per site until Q1 volumes confirm demand. Marketing spend stays centralized through the Virelli campaign. Funding for phase two is contingent on the plan below.

internal memo for tagef-hadup: Gross margin on Ulaath came in at 15 percent against a plan of 5 percent. Only 7 of the 120 pilot accounts renewed Ulaath, so a churn review is set for October 15.

The Fennick telemetry service emits roughly 40k log lines per minute, so the ingestion API applies head-based sampling at a default rate of 1:50. Maintainers can override the rate per-route via the sampling endpoint, but overrides expire after 24 hours to prevent accidental firehoses. Sampled-out lines increment a counter so volume estimates stay accurate. Requests to the sampling endpoint must present the token below.

login token, yajeg-fawif: eyJhbGciOiJIUzI1NiIsInR5cCI6IkpXVCJ9.eyJzdWIiOiIEdPQYnZXaZIn0.HSRTnYZBx0Qc

Subject: Key rotation for Umbrix Admin

Team,

As part of the dark-mode rollout on the Umbrix admin dashboard, we rotated credentials for the theming service that serves palette configs. The old key stops working Friday. Future maintainers: the toggle logic lives in the settings panel module; nothing else changed. Update your local env before deploying. The new key is below.

API key for bageg-kajef: vxb2-ss